> Corey
> Not easily.
>
> You may be able to reach the end of the cable thru the handle-hole
> closest to the back of the car with a needle-nose plier, but it
looks
> to be a pretty tough thing to grab. I've never tried it. I'm not
sure
> of any other way to get in short of breaking a window, or at least
> forcing one down enough to open the door from the inside. If you
have
> to do this, break one of the small roll-up ones because it's
easiest
> to replace.
>
> If you have to go that route, do the passenger side window - I
have a
> spare one on hand and I am not far from you.
>
> BTW - Make sure the new ones you get are all-metal. Be sure to
ask.
> The failure is the 23-year old original plastic handle in zero-
degree
> temperatures here in Northern IL.
>
> Note to others - when you break one of these, leave a door open
until
> you get the handle replaced.
